Key Features: Maximum Range Personal Safety Siren
Mobile panic button alarm systems have emerged as a vital personal safety feature, empowering individuals to quickly summon help during emergencies. Among the key components driving this technology’s effectiveness is the maximum range personal safety siren. This feature ensures that users can trigger an alarm from a significant distance, enhancing their chances of being heard and assisted promptly.
The Maximum Range Personal Safety Siren distinguishes itself by delivering high-decibel alerts that can cut through noise pollution and reach response centers or nearby passersby even in noisy urban environments. For instance, a study conducted by the National Institute of Justice found that loud sirens significantly increased the likelihood of bystanders noticing and responding to an emergency signal. This feature is particularly valuable for individuals who live or travel in areas with high noise levels, such as busy cities or industrial zones.
Moreover, advanced siren technology incorporates smart features like automatic activation upon impact or sudden movement, ensuring that users can rely on the alarm even when they are unable to manually trigger it. Some systems also integrate GPS tracking, allowing emergency services to pinpoint the user’s location accurately. This comprehensive approach not only amplifies the effectiveness of the maximum range personal safety siren but also provides a layer of reassurance for those prioritizing their personal safety in today’s dynamic world.

Installation, Use, and Best Practices Guide
The installation of a mobile panic button alarm system is a proactive step towards ensuring maximum personal safety, especially in unforeseen circumstances. This process involves selecting an appropriate device that suits individual needs, be it for daily commuting, remote work, or outdoor activities. Once chosen, the device must be strategically placed, often incorporating features like GPS tracking and automatic alert systems upon activation. For instance, when integrated with smartphones, these alarms can detect a user’s fall or immobility and notify emergency contacts within seconds, ensuring swift response times.
Activation and use are intuitive, with most devices designed to be easily operable during distress. A simple press of the panic button triggers a powerful Maximum Range Personal Safety Siren, visible and audible alerts that deter potential threats and attract help. For example, in 2022, a study by the National Center for Missing & Exploited Children (NCMEC) revealed that rapid response to alarm signals significantly increased successful rescue outcomes, emphasizing the life-saving potential of such systems. However, proper use extends beyond immediate crises; regular testing and keeping the device charged are essential best practices to ensure reliability when needed most.
Best practices guide users to familiarize themselves with the system’s capabilities and limitations, tailoring its use for specific scenarios. For outdoor enthusiasts, enabling location sharing during excursions offers added security. Urban dwellers might benefit from integrating the alarm with smart home systems for automatic activation upon entry to remote areas. Regular maintenance, including updating software and replacing batteries, is crucial to keep the device functioning optimally.
